Chicken Breast Calories: A Lean Protein Guide

Planning your meals and aiming for a healthy diet often involves understanding the nutrients in your food. Chicken breast has long been celebrated as a lean protein source, making it a popular choice for those watching their calorie intake. But just how many calories are in a serving of this versatile meat?

A typical serving of cooked chicken breast, around 3 ounces (85 grams), contains approximately 165 calories. This relatively low calorie count makes chicken breast a valuable asset for weight management and achieving your fitness goals.

  • Keep in mind that calories can vary slightly depending on the preparation method. Grilling, baking, or poaching are generally more nutritious options compared to frying.
  • Factor in that adding sauces, marinades, or toppings can increase the overall calorie content of your chicken breast meal.
  • To stay within your daily calorie goals, be mindful of portion sizes and discover different flavor combinations that don't rely on high-calorie ingredients.

Unveiling the Deliciousness and Calorie Count of Chicken Biryani

Chicken biryani, a culinary masterpiece from the Indian subcontinent, is renowned for its aromatic taste and tender chicken pieces. This dish is a symphony of spices that tantalize the taste buds. While biryani provides an explosion of rich flavors, it's important to be aware of its nutritional content. A typical serving of chicken biryani can contain around 350 calories, depending on the recipe and ingredients used.

This calorie count can vary based on factors such as the portion of rice, the type of protein used, and the addition of fats. While biryani is undoubtedly a tasty meal, it's important to consume in moderation as part of a balanced nutrition.

Caloric Breakdown of a Classic Chicken Biryani

A classic Chicken Biryani, bursting with aromatic spices and tender chicken, is undoubtedly a tasty delight. But how many calories aredoes this flavorful dish actually pack? Let's unpack the caloric breakdown of a typical serving. On average, a regular portion of Chicken Biryani can oscillate from 350 to 500 calories, depending on the elements used and the portionserving size.

  • RiceA single cup of cooked basmati rice can pack around 200-220 calories.
  • Chicken: Tender chicken pieces add muscleamino acids and flavor, contributing about 150 to 200 calories per serving.
  • Vegetables: While added vegetables like onions, peas, carrots, etc. offer nutritional value, they contribute a relatively modest number of calories.
  • Spices and Ghee: The aromatic blend of spices and ghee (clarified butter) add flavor but also raise the calorie count.

Mind that this is just a general estimate, as the exact caloric content can vary widely.
